body
{
  scrollbar-face-color:       #ffffff;
  scrollbar-arrow-color:      #cec5bc;
  scrollbar-track-color:      #cec5bc;
  scrollbar-shadow-color:     #cec5bc;
  scrollbar-highlight-color:  #cec5bc;
  scrollbar-3dlight-color:    #ffffff;
  scrollbar-darkshadow-Color: #ffffff;
  /*background:url(kuvat/bgv5.jpg) no-repeat 0% 0% white;*/
  font-family: Verdana, Helvetica, sans-serif;
  color:       #3e4d58;
  font-size:   9pt;
}
h1
{
font-size: 8pt;
}
td
{
  font-size: 7pt;
}
.latestheader
{
  border-top: 1px solid black;
  border-right: 1px solid black;
  border-left: 1px solid black;
}
.latestinfo
{
  border-bottom: 1px solid black;
  border-right: 1px solid black;
  border-left: 1px solid black;
}
.bg
{
  border: 1px solid black;
}
.sitemap_table
{
  /*background-image: url("kuvat/sitemap.jpg");*/
  background-position: bottom right;
  background-repeat: no-repeat;
}
/* z-index Määrittää päällekkäin menevin laatikoiden järjestyksen */

#menu_pug
{
  border: 0px solid black;
  width:  135px;
  height: 250px;
  position: absolute; top:255px; left:135px;
  overflow: auto;
  z-index: 3; 
}
#main_pug
{
  border: 0px solid black;
  width:  658px;
  height: 495px;
  position: absolute; top:160px; left:259px;
  overflow: auto;
  z-index: 1; /* Määrittää päällekkäin menevin laatikoiden järjestyksen */
}
#footer_pug
{
  border: 0px solid black;
  width:  658px;
  height: 16px;
  position: absolute; top:660px; left:210px;
  overflow: hidden;
  z-index: 6; /* Määrittää päällekkäin menevin laatikoiden järjestyksen */
}
.pug-pedigree
{
  background:url(kuvat/reunus.jpg) repeat 0% 0% white;
  border: solid 2px #FFFFFF;
  width: 450px;
  border-collapse: collapse;
}
.pedigree-TD
{
  border: solid 2px #FFFFFF;
  text-align: left;
  vertical-align: middle;
  padding: 3px 3px 3px 3px;
}
.pug-info
{
width: 450px;
border: solid 0px #FFFFFF;
}